Business Analyst (Insurance)

00067674722

Job Summary

The Business Analyst / Manager will play a pivotal role in driving business solutions within the Life and Annuities Insurance domain. With a focus on Business Process Modelling and Business Analysis & Planning, the candidate will leverage their expertise in Jira to enhance operational efficiency. This hybrid role requires a strategic thinker who can translate complex business needs into actionable insights ensuring alignment with company objectives.

Experience: 9 - 13 years

Technical Skills: Jira, Business Process Modelling, Business Analysis & Planning

Domain Knowledge: Life and Annuities Insurance

Responsibilities

  • Lead the analysis and design of business processes to improve efficiency and effectiveness within the Life and Annuities Insurance domain.
  • Oversee the development and implementation of business solutions using Jira to track and manage project progress.
  • Provide strategic insights and recommendations based on thorough business analysis and planning.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ment of business objectives and technology solutions.
  • Facilitate workshops and meetings to gather requirements and define business needs.
  • Develop comprehensive business models that support the company’s strategic goals.
  • Ensure that all business processes are compliant with industry standards and regulations.
  • Monitor and evaluate the performance of implemented business solutions to ensure they meet desired outcomes.
  • Identify opportunities for process improvements and drive initiatives to enhance operational efficiency.
  • Communicate effectively with stakeholders to ensure understanding and buy-in for proposed solutions.
  • Support the development of training materials and provide guidance to team members on new processes and tools.
  • Utilize Life and Annuity domain knowledge to inform decision-making and strategy development.
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of industry trends and best practices to inform business analysis activities.

Qualifications

  • Demonstrate expertise in Business Process Modelling and Business Analysis & Planning.
  • Possess strong technical skills in Jira for project management and tracking.
  • Exhibit deep knowledge of the Life and Annuities Insurance domain.
  • Show proficiency in translating complex business needs into actionable insights.
  • Have excellent communication and collaboration skills to work effectively in a hybrid model.
  • Display strategic thinking and problem-solving abilities to drive business solutions.
  • Maintain a proactive approach to identifying and implementing process improvements.
